  • Solder mask — or solder resist is a lacquer like layer of polymer that provides a permanent protective coating for the copper traces of a printed circuit board (PCB) and prevents solder from bridging between conductors, thereby preventing short circuits.… …   Wikipedia

  • Solder Mask Over Bare Copper — Solder Mask Over Bare Copper, also known under its acronym SMOBC, is a method of finish planting on printed circuit boards (PCBs).This is done to make the pads on PCBs solderable and to protect the bare copper underneath from oxidizing. Several… …   Wikipedia
